More About Camp
Join Cochran Mill Nature Center for a fun-filled week of educational environmental activities! Nature Day Camp is open to all children who have completed grades K - 4th. Each child will experience a combination of environmental education and outdoor recreation, while exploring topics and activities related to nature and the outdoors. Themes and activities differ each week. Campers enrolled in multiple sessions will have new and exciting experiences each week. Campers are accepted on a first come, first served basis as space is limited. Weekly themes include Endangered Species, Reptiles, Insects, Plants & Gardening, Snakes, Wetlands & Ponds, Birds, Native Americans, and Mammals.
Cochran Mill Nature Center also offers a Kindergarten Camp for 4 and 5 year-olds who will be entering kindergarten this fall. PK campers will learn about reptiles, birds, insects, native wildlife of Georgia, gardening, and more! We’ll hike, fish, canoe and have loads of fun!
Campers who have completed 5th through 8th grade and outgrown our Nature Day Camp can participate in an exciting Teen Adventure Camp program. Each day campers will leave Cochran Mill Nature Center for wilderness outings including hiking, orienteering, canoeing, and wildlife studies. On Thursday night, there will be a camp-out in the nature center field, including a campfire, cookout, and night hike!
Cochran Mill Nature Center is located just 20 minutes south of Atlanta in Palmetto, Georgia. The center's log structure is located by a pond on fifty privately-owned, heavily-wooded acres.
